Error: QObject::connect: Cannot connect Map::clicked(PyQt_PyObject) to (nullptr)::save(PyQt_PyObject)

Not able to call method save using connect. I basically want to save the coordinates when the user clicks a position on map. so i call the method save if the user clicks anywhere on map and save it in variable a # -- coding: utf-8 --

    This is partially related to [Connecting a signal to slot yields (nullptr)::slot() error](https://stackoverflow.com/q/62291092/2001654), and mostly caused by the fact that you're using a slot (which can only be properly used for QObject subclasses) on a basic python class. You're editing a pyuic file, which is considered a *bad* practice for many reasons (including this one). Please regenerate the file and follow the official guidelines about [using Designer](https://www.riverbankcomputing.com/static/Docs/PyQt5/designer.html) to properly implement your program. – musicamante Dec 13 '21 at 20:15
